06c38f2404bffa95960bd2985ce61118a9c9907380a4726e32cc2e491c369964

1290836 (535569 blocks ago)

⏴ Block 1290835 (85604f2b...cb0) | Block 1290837 ⏵ | Latest block ⏭

Metadata

4/2/23, 11:54 AM UTC (743d 20:18:18 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details